Engaging Activities for Seniors in Assisted Living: Enhancing Daily Life
Navigating life in an assisted living community can be an enriching experience for seniors when they have access to a variety of engaging activities designed to enhance their social, mental, and physical well-being. Ensuring that these activities are both enjoyable and beneficial is key to helping seniors thrive.
Social and Recreational Activities
Staying connected is crucial for mental health and happiness. Assisted living facilities often organize social gatherings such as game nights, movie screenings, and afternoon teas, making it easy for residents to forge friendships and share laughter. Regular outings to local parks, museums, or theaters provide a change of scenery and an opportunity for light physical activity.
For those who enjoy music and arts, many communities offer musical performances and art classes. Engaging in art, whether painting or crafting, can be relaxing and invigorating, fostering a sense of accomplishment and creativity.
Physical and Mental Exercises
Regular physical activity promotes better health and longevity. Simple activities such as yoga, tai chi, or guided walking groups can improve balance, flexibility, and overall fitness. These activities are tailored to be accessible to seniors, ensuring everyone can participate at their own pace.
Mental stimulation is equally important. Trivia games, puzzles, and memory games challenge cognitive functions and are great for group participation. Some facilities even offer language or computer classes, allowing residents to pursue lifelong learning.
Gardening and Nature Activities
Many seniors find comfort and joy in nature. Gardening clubs or group nature walks allow for outdoor exploration and have been shown to reduce stress. Tending to plants can provide a soothing routine and the fresh outdoor air is invigorating.
Community Involvement and Volunteering
Staying active in the community helps seniors feel purposeful. Participating in resident councils or volunteering for local charities allows them to contribute their skills and stay connected to the world outside the assisted living community.
